Yes, on the available UK evidence, solar panels you own add value to your home, and the best study on the question puts the premium at 6.1 to 7.1 per cent of the sale price. That is the finding of peer-reviewed research published in 2024 that analysed around five million UK property listings. But the same body of evidence carries two warnings that installer marketing pages tend to leave out: the data comes from the Feed-in Tariff years, and panels held on a roof lease can make a house harder to sell rather than easier.
This page separates what has actually been measured from what gets asserted. Every figure here is traced to the study, government release or trade body that produced it, with the date, because the gap between those sources and the numbers circulating online is wide.

Get My Free Quotes →What the research actually found
The strongest UK evidence is a 2024 paper in the journal Energy Economics, which found a selling price premium of 6.1 to 7.1 per cent for houses with solar panels. Elias Asproudis, Cigdem Gedikli, Oleksandr Talavera and Okan Yilmaz used a causal machine learning method on around five million Zoopla listings, matched against Land Registry Price Paid records. On an average selling price of £230,536 in their sample, the premium worked out at £14,062 to £16,368.
Two details matter more than the headline. First, the authors also ran the more conventional methods as a check, and the lowest estimate any of them produced was 3.5 per cent. So the honest range is wider than the headline figure suggests. Second, the paper reports a declining trend in the premium over time, while concluding that a positive premium persists across the years studied.
The other number you will see quoted is around £1,800, from The Value of Solar Property, published by the trade body Solar Energy UK in October 2021 and based on statistical analysis of more than five million property transactions. It is worth knowing where that figure comes from before leaning on it. Solar Energy UK represents the solar industry, and its own framing at the time was that £1,800 amounted to nearly half the up-front cost of an installation. That was a reasonable claim against 2021 prices. Against the Energy Saving Trust's current benchmark of around £7,600 for a typical system, £1,800 is closer to a quarter.

Why the EPC rating is the mechanism
Solar panels lift a home's EPC score because the rating is a cost metric, and generating your own electricity lowers the modelled bill. The government's own description is blunt about this. In its technical annex on what EPCs measure, published as part of the consultation on reforming the energy performance of buildings regime, it says of the Energy Efficiency Rating: "Despite its name, the EER is a form of energy cost metric, based on the modelled estimated fuel bill of the property." The same annex confirms the certificate accounts for microgeneration such as solar photovoltaics.
That matters because the EPC is the one energy number every buyer sees. You must have an EPC when you sell, it rates the property from A to G, and it is valid for ten years, according to gov.uk. It goes on the listing. It is the only part of your solar investment a buyer encounters before they walk through the door.
How much a band improvement is worth is where the evidence gets old. The most-cited UK figure comes from research carried out for the Department of Energy and Climate Change and published in June 2013, which analysed 325,950 English property transactions between 1995 and 2011. It found that against a band G baseline, homes in bands A or B sold for 14 per cent more on average across England, with band C at 10 per cent and band D at 8 per cent. Regional variation was enormous: 38 per cent in the North East, 12 per cent in London.
Treat those percentages as direction rather than arithmetic. The government's own notes at the time flagged that the report had not undergone full peer review, that there was no information on home improvements made between two sales, and that results were not statistically significant in some regions. The sale data also stops in 2011, before the Feed-in Tariff had taken hold and long before current energy prices.
The catch: the evidence comes from the Feed-in Tariff era
Every major UK study of solar and house prices draws on transactions from a period when panels came with a government-backed income attached, and that income is no longer available to new installations. The Asproudis paper uses listings from 2012 to 2018. The Feed-in Tariff opened in April 2010 and closed to new applicants on 1 April 2019.
That is a real limitation, and it is our reading of the evidence rather than a finding the papers state. A buyer in 2016 purchasing a house with panels was often buying an index-linked payment stream running for twenty years. A buyer today is purchasing a system whose value is the electricity it offsets plus whatever the Smart Export Guarantee pays for exports. SEG rates are set by each supplier rather than by government, and the Energy Saving Trust puts the typical figure at around 12p per unit. Those are not the same asset, and the declining premium the paper observed over its own study window is at least consistent with that reading.
The counterweight is that electricity got a great deal more expensive after the study period ended. Under the Ofgem price cap for 1 July to 30 September 2026, electricity costs 26.11p per kWh on a direct debit tariff, so every unit a buyer does not have to import is worth more than it was in 2018. Whether that offsets the loss of Feed-in Tariff income has not been measured. Anyone telling you it definitely has, or definitely has not, is guessing. When solar makes a house harder to sell
The single biggest risk to a sale is a lease of your roof space, the arrangement behind most "free solar" deals from the Feed-in Tariff years. If a provider installed panels at no cost, it almost certainly kept ownership of them and took a lease of your rooftop or airspace in return, collecting the Feed-in Tariff while you got the free electricity.
The Law Society's explanatory notes to the TA6 property information form, sixth edition, state the problem in one sentence: "Even if the seller's mortgage lender has accepted the lease arrangements, a buyer's lender might not do the same." Your own lender's approval does not transfer with the house.
The lending side confirms it. UK Finance's Mortgage Lenders' Handbook guidance on solar panels notes that most lenders' mortgage conditions require the lender's consent to any lease, including a lease of roof space, with requirements set out at clause 5.20 for England and Wales. The accompanying UK Finance and BSA guidance is explicit about what happens at the point of sale: where a buyer seeks a mortgage on a property with an existing panel lease, the lender will review it, and if it does not meet their requirements "they may request that the lease is varied, or may choose not to lend on the property."
The rules are not uniform across the UK. For Northern Ireland the relevant clause is 5.14, and UK Finance states plainly that a lease of roof space is not acceptable to lenders there; a lease of rights is required instead. For Scotland, UK Finance says there is at present no guidance at all, which means Scottish sellers in this position should expect their solicitor to treat each lender case by case.
One more thing worth knowing if you are considering signing such a lease today rather than selling under one: the UK Finance and BSA guidance warns that proceeding without your lender's consent, where consent is required, may breach your mortgage terms and conditions, and that even if the lease is registered the lender may not be bound by it without that consent.
If you own your panels outright, most of this does not apply
Panels bought and paid for are a fixture of the house, they transfer with it, and no third party has an interest in your roof. There is no lease for a buyer's lender to object to, because there is no lease. This is the normal position for anyone buying solar today, since the free-installation model was built on Feed-in Tariff income that new systems cannot claim.
What a buyer will reasonably want to know is the age of the system and what is coming. The Energy Saving Trust puts panel life at 25 years or more, but says the inverter needs replacing after around 12 years. Most inverters carry a minimum five-year warranty, often extendable up to 15, and the Trust warns that a 15-year warranty can cost almost as much as a replacement inverter. A ten-year-old array is worth less to a buyer than a two-year-old one for that reason alone, and a well-informed buyer will price it in.
If your system includes battery storage, the same logic applies with a shorter clock, since batteries have a working life measured in years rather than decades. Have the documentation ready either way.
The paperwork a buyer's solicitor will ask for
Question 5.6 of the TA6 property information form covers solar power systems, and it asks whether the system is owned or leased, when it was installed, and for details of any agreements. The Law Society's guidance tells sellers to contact their solar supplier to get this information, and where free electricity or Feed-in Tariff payments are involved, to attach a copy of the energy bill and any supplier agreements to the form.
Get these together before you market the house rather than after an offer:
- The MCS certificate. Proof the system was installed to the recognised standard by a certified installer using certified products. Note that MCS itself states a certificate is not a mandatory or legal requirement for an installation, so an older or self-built system may not have one.
- Any lease or supplier agreement, in full, if a provider owns the panels.
- Feed-in Tariff or Smart Export Guarantee correspondence, showing what is being paid and by whom.
- The DNO notification, confirming the connection was registered with your network operator. Our guide to G98 and G99 grid connections explains what this document is.
- Inverter and panel warranties, plus the installation date.
- Any planning or listed building consent, if your property needed it. See the permitted development rules for each UK nation.
If you cannot find the MCS certificate, go to your original installer first. MCS will only generate a copy where that installer is no longer certified or no longer trading, it can only issue copies to the current system owner or their legal representative, and it charges £30 plus VAT, which is £36 in total, with the certificate provided within 10 working days of payment.
So should you fit solar to add value?
Fit solar because the electricity pays, and treat any resale premium as a bonus you cannot bank on. The measured premium of 6.1 to 7.1 per cent sits against a typical system cost of around £7,600 on the Energy Saving Trust's July 2026 figures, so on a £300,000 house the research-implied uplift would more than cover the install. That sounds decisive until you remember the estimate has a floor of 3.5 per cent in the same paper, was measured on Feed-in Tariff era sales, and describes an average across five million listings rather than a promise about your house in your street.
The returns you can actually model are the ones on the bill. The Energy Saving Trust's July 2026 payback figures put a typical system at roughly 9 years in London, 9 in Aberystwyth, 10 in Manchester and 11 in Stirling, with export payments included, covering England, Scotland and Wales. Those numbers do not depend on a buyer agreeing with you about what panels are worth. If you are fitting panels partly with an eye on selling, two practical points follow from the evidence. Own the system outright, so no lease can complicate the conveyancing. And use an MCS-certified installer, because the certificate is the document that makes the installation legible to a buyer's solicitor and to the Smart Export Guarantee alike.

How much value do solar panels add to a UK house?
Peer-reviewed research published in Energy Economics in 2024 found a selling price premium of 6.1 to 7.1 per cent for UK houses with solar panels, which worked out at £14,062 to £16,368 against the average selling price of £230,536 in the sample. The same paper's more conventional cross-checks produced estimates as low as 3.5 per cent, so treat the range rather than the headline as the honest answer. Separately, the trade body Solar Energy UK put the figure at around £1,800 in a 2021 report. No study can tell you what your specific house will fetch.
Is it harder to sell a house with solar panels?
Only if the panels are on a roof lease rather than owned outright. The Law Society's guidance for the TA6 property information form warns that even where the seller's mortgage lender accepted the lease, a buyer's lender might not do the same. UK Finance guidance confirms that a lender reviewing an existing panel lease may require it to be varied or may decline to lend on the property at all. If you own your panels, none of this arises, because there is no third party with an interest in your roof.
What is a rent-a-roof solar deal and how do I know if I have one?
Rent-a-roof describes the free-installation deals common between 2010 and 2019, where a provider fitted panels at no cost, kept ownership of them, claimed the Feed-in Tariff income, and took a lease of your rooftop or airspace in return while you received the free electricity. If you did not pay for your panels, you almost certainly have one. Check your title at the Land Registry for a registered lease, and dig out the original agreement, because your buyer's solicitor will ask for it under question 5.6 of the TA6 form.
Do solar panels improve your EPC rating?
Yes. The domestic EPC's Energy Efficiency Rating is, in the government's own words, "a form of energy cost metric, based on the modelled estimated fuel bill of the property", and it accounts for microgeneration such as solar photovoltaics. Generating your own electricity lowers that modelled bill and therefore raises the score. How many points or bands you gain depends on your property's starting position, its heating system and the size of the array, so no single figure applies to every home.
What paperwork do I need to sell a house with solar panels?
You will need the MCS certificate, the installation date, inverter and panel warranties, your DNO connection notification, and any Feed-in Tariff or Smart Export Guarantee correspondence. If a provider owns the panels you also need the full lease and supplier agreement, and the Law Society advises attaching a copy of your energy bill to the TA6 form. If your MCS certificate is missing, ask your original installer first; MCS only issues copies where that installer has stopped trading or is no longer certified, and charges £36 including VAT.
Do older solar panels put buyers off?
Age affects what a buyer will pay for the system rather than whether they will buy the house. The Energy Saving Trust expects panels to last 25 years or more but says the inverter typically needs replacing after around 12 years, and warns that a 15-year inverter warranty can cost almost as much as a replacement unit. A buyer looking at a ten-year-old array is looking at a near-term cost, and will price accordingly. Keeping the warranty documents and installation date to hand is the practical answer.
Should I remove solar panels before selling?
Almost never, if you own them. The evidence points to a price premium for homes with solar, and removal costs money, leaves roof penetrations to make good and destroys an asset the buyer would have valued. The one situation worth taking advice on is a roof lease that a buyer's lender will not accept, where the options are usually to negotiate a variation with the provider or to buy out the lease, not to strip the roof. Speak to your conveyancer before doing anything irreversible.
